Zirconia Ceramic Valve Sleeve is made of advanced zirconium oxide ceramic material, with excellent mechanical properties and chemical stability. Its core advantage lies in the coexistence of high strength and high toughness. Through the unique crystal phase structure design, it can effectively disperse stress and avoid brittle fracture when subjected to impact or alternating loads. It is especially suitable for high-pressure, high-frequency opening and closing valve conditions. The surface of this material is dense and non-porous, with excellent wear and corrosion resistance. Even if it is exposed to strong acids, strong alkalis or media containing solid particles for a long time, it can maintain structural integrity and dimensional accuracy, significantly extending the overall service life of the valve. In addition, its low friction coefficient and self-lubrication can reduce energy loss between moving parts and reduce operating torque. At the same time, its high insulation performance makes it unique in electronic control valves.
As the core sealing and guiding element of the valve system, Zirconia Ceramic Valve Sleeve achieves micron-level coaxiality and surface finish through precision machining, ensuring smooth movement of the valve core without stagnation and effectively preventing medium leakage. In industrial processes, this product is widely used in harsh environments such as oil extraction, chemical reactors, and seawater desalination. After replacing traditional metal valve sleeves, it can greatly reduce the frequency of downtime maintenance caused by corrosion or wear; in the field of clean energy, its high temperature resistance (short-term tolerance temperature exceeds 2000°C) makes it a key component of solar thermal power generation and nuclear energy equipment heat exchange systems; in medical equipment, its biological inertness is used to develop sterile fluid control valves to meet the delivery needs of high-purity liquid medicines or biological agents. Its lightweight design also provides a solution for weight reduction and efficiency improvement in the aerospace field, making it an ideal material for satellite propulsion systems and rocket engine valve components.
